Inside the 4-Month Accelerator Programme
Operating out of the Enterprise Factory in Lagos, Itanna runs a highly focused, 4-month accelerator built specifically for tech startups. The program combines early capital with tailored learning and real connections to help teams go from promising to unstoppable.
Step 1 – Settling In
It all starts with clarity. During the first few weeks, teams define their business goals and align with Itanna’s mentors to create actionable growth strategies. And yes, every startup gets an initial $30,000 investment to begin the journey.
Step 2 – Down to Business
Next comes focused execution. Customized workshops—aligned with each team’s unique mission—offer practical, hands-on guidance to shape a winning go-to-market or scaling strategy.
Step 3 – Expanding Your Network
Startups tap into Itanna’s robust network of entrepreneurs, operators, and Honeywell’s own portfolio businesses. This isn’t just about talking — it’s about collaborating to build and test real solutions with real partners.
Step 4 – Experience at Your Fingertips
Access to knowledge is everything. Participants get to learn directly from top-tier local and international experts — people who’ve built, scaled, and succeeded — and are ready to share the roadmap.
Step 5 – Demo Day
Everything leads up to Demo Day — a high-stakes event where participants present their progress and vision to a network of investors, partners, and media. It’s more than a pitch; it’s a shot at real funding and serious traction.
Step 6 – Once Itanna, Always Itanna
Itanna doesn’t end after four months. The accelerator ensures long-term engagement with alumni, offering continuous access to networks, follow-on investment opportunities, and collaboration with Honeywell’s portfolio.

Beyond Acceleration: Direct Investments Across Africa
In addition to its accelerator programme, Itanna also makes direct strategic investments in early and growth-stage tech-enabled businesses across Sub-Saharan Africa.
Their investment strategy focuses on:
- Innovative, scalable business models
- Disruptive technology solutions
- Strong executional teams with deep domain expertise
- High-growth market potential
By injecting smart capital and offering tailored support, Itanna positions these ventures to not only survive but dominate their industries.
